How Large Will My Dumpster Need to Be for My Project in Lexington?

10 Yard Dumpster

10 yard dumpster in Lexington

10 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 4 pick-up trucks of waste material. These dumpsters are most often used for smaller projects such as garage/basement clean outs, small bathroom remodels, kitchen remodels, small roof replacements up to 1500 sq ft or a small deck removal up to 500 sq ft.

20 Yard Dumpster

20 yard dumpster in Lexington

20 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 8 pick-up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for projects like flooring or carpet removal for a large house, roof replacements up to 3,000 sq ft, deck removal up to 400 sq ft, or large garage/basement clean outs.

30 Yard Dumpster

30 yard dumpster in Lexington

30 yard roll off dumpsters hold about 12 pick up trucks of waste material. They are most often used for projects like new home constructions, large home additions, siding or window replacements for a small to medium sized house, or garage/basement demolition.

40 Yard Dumpster

40 yard dumpster in Lexington

40 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 16 pick up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for large projects like commercial clean outs, window replacement or siding for a large home, large home renovations, large construction projects, or large commercial roofing projects.

When renting a dumpster you’ll want to first take into consideration how much trash you’ll be creating and which sized dumpster would be best. It’s always better to overestimate your needs than being caught blindsided by a dumpster that’s too small for your requirements, but you also don’t want to spend more funds and take up more space on your property than you have to. Being familiar with the weight limits of each dumpster is a crucial fact as well, especially if you’re disposing of heavy materials like asphalt or roofing. Generally, there are certain dumpster sizes that will match the usual trash removal jobs that a person will be carrying out, which will give you an idea of what you expect when you’re working on your own project.

Below are just a few of the common jobs customers have used our dumpsters for and the sizes that could possibly be right for your own project:

Trash Removal or Basic Remodeling: In general, a 20 cubic yard dumpster is perfect for remodeling a single room in your house, or performing a general cleanup. This size dumpster can carry around six truckloads of trash, which is usually more than enough, but you may need a larger one for rooms with many cabinets or appliances to dispose of.

Multi-Room Contracting Work: When remodeling several rooms in your home or having contracting work done a 30 cubic yard dumpster is normally an ideal option. This size will guarantee you don’t have to worry about the dumpster having to be unloaded and returned, but rather it would only take a single trip.

One Room Storage Area Cleanout: Cleaning out unwanted items or debris from your storage areas is a great way to free up more room or space in your home. For the average home storage area, a simple 10 or 15 cubic yard dumpster is best. If you have sizeable items, such as appliances, you may want a 20 yarder just to be on the safe side.

Complete Home Cleanout: If you’re carrying out a home cleanup and are removing furniture items, then you’ll likely want a 15 to 20 cubic yard dumpster rental for the regular sized home. For much larger homes, however, a 30 cubic yard dumpster would be a considerably better option since it would amount to about 9 regular truckloads of waste.

Yard or Landscaping Work: In general, yard work and landscaping waste materials won’t demand a huge amount of dumpster volume. Because of this, these sorts of projects typically only require a 10-15 cubic yard dumpster unless it consists of a large amount of tree branches.

Construction Work: The most effective dumpster rental solution for contracting work or large scale projects would be the 40 cubic yard option. Anytime you expect a large amount of debris to be produced by your job, having a greater sized dumpster is the best bet. Keep in mind, if you will be disposing of very heavy objects such as concrete or bricks, you’ll want a specially designed dumpster to handle that.

How Much Do Lexington Dumpster Rentals Cost?

In general,you can expect to pay around $175 to $1,000 for a roll-off dumpster rental in Lexington. Dumpsters for rent in Lexington can vary in cost based on different things.

One of the major factors you need to think about is the size of the dumpster. You must plan which type of bin to get so you can avoid paying excessive rental fees. For small types of bins, you can expect to pay around $200. If you need a larger dumpster, you may spend close to $1000. Most rental providers include the travel costs into the final bill without you even knowing. Always verify the final fees with the company before handing over your hard earned cash.

When you rent a dumpster the two most significant factors in its cost will be its size and the length of time you’re renting it for. Next, it’s important to consider the types of materials you’ll be disposing of. There are several types of waste, particularly heavy objects, that may require a specially designed dumpster in order to accommodate them. Heavy debris such as concrete, roofing shingles and dirt may require a dumpster specifically intended for heavy items. Its important to know that each sized dumpster has specific weight guidelines, so it’s not always just about filling it up all the way to the top.

Below are some of the common factors that might impact the price of renting a dumpster:

– Weight of materials.
– Hazardous materials or waste demanding special disposal techniques.
– Potential landfill fees for large objects such as mattresses or big appliances.
– Exceeding your chosen dumpster’s weight limit.
– Any permits that must be obtained.
– Trying to keep the dumpster for longer than the initial rental period.

Does Lexington Require a Permit for Dumpster Rentals and Placement?

From time to time a permit is necessary to place a dumpster outside of your property, depending on the local rules and rules of your area in Lexington. The majority of of the time a permit may be required if you’re making use of the dumpster for a construction, cleanup or renovation project that requires the dumpster to be placed on what’s regarded as public property. This includes areas such as sidewalks, street sides and other public areas. In the majority of cases you won’t need to worry about acquiring a permit as long as you’re putting the dumpster on your own private property, with a customer’s driveway being the most common location.

The easiest way to avoid obtaining a permit is to just rent a dumpster that is a size appropriate for your driveway or property. This will ensure that you can avoid placing it on public property and possibly having to obtain a permit. When in doubt you can also visit the Lexington Public Works Department. Most areas do not need a permit as long as the dumpster rental will not be positioned on public property or get in the way of public access. If you do end up requiring a permit it’s as easy as contacting the local Lexington Public Works department or checking out their website and filling out the correct forms.
